OZW111: To create the device directory, there are 2 choices:
A. Press the M-bus button on the OZW111 for 6 seconds to start the device
search run. Note: The search run is completed only when the relevant LED on
the OZW111 stops flashing.
B. In the device view, open node Device 000 – Standard – Setup M-bus with
ACS Operating or ACS Service and start the device search run by setting it to
On. Note: The search run is completed only when the relevant LED on the
OZW111 stops flashing.
OZW771: For the generation of the device list, 3 variants are available:
A. Press the Konnex bus button on the OZW771 for 6 seconds to start the device
search run. The green LED is off until the search run is completed. Then, it
flashes 3 times.
B. In the device view, open node (Area x –) Line y – Device z – Standard –
Commissioning - Device list and set data point Device n to Active. Then,
select from the device view the newly created node Device n and enter the
Network address in the right half of the window. Then, set data point Update
device information to Yes. Note: OZW771 has identified all devices only after
data point Update device information switches automatically to the No
status.
C. On the page mentioned under point B, you can alternatively start the device
search run by setting data point Create device list to Yes. The green LED is
off until the search run is completed. Then, it flashes 3 times.
Note: Creation of the device list with the help of the search run is recommended
only if the number of Synco devices does not exceed the maximum number of
devices that can be connected to the central communication unit (4, 10 or 64,
depending on the type of central unit).
OZW775: Close all applications and select “Plant“ menu – Edit device list…. In the
tree view on the left, open the node of the plant and select the central unit. The list
with the devices of the central unit appears on the right. Now, click on the central
unit with the right mouse button and select Edit device list. The central unit will
then automatically search for devices contained on the same KNX line to list them in
the window on the right. Then, the data of the devices will automatically be
transferred to the PC.
Note: Use of the Edit device list function is recommended only if all the devices to
be connected are on the same KNX line and if the number of Synco devices on the
same line as the central communication unit do not exceed the maximum
permissible number of devices of the central unit (150).
The device list can be edited manually with the help of ACS. New devices can be
entered on the device list and downloaded to the central unit’s user directory.
Existing devices can be deleted.
If, at a later point in time, you change the address of a device, or you add a new
device to the plant, you neet to revise the central unit’s user directory.
